Course description

This introduction course is designed for those looking to improve their creative digital skills. You will gain knowledge and skills in different areas of computing which will be useful if you are looking to progress to other Computing or Digital Media courses at Edinburgh College. You will develop skills in the basics of Microsoft Office as well as complete projects in digital media and programming.

What you will learn

  • Digital skills using Microsoft Office;
  • Basic programming skills using Scratch
  • Digital media practical skills using a range of equipment;
  • Basic digital media editing software skills in the areas of photography and image editing, video, animation and audio;
  • Independent and group working skills.
